WebRedundancy is a fundamental characteristic of lateral force resisting systems with superior seismic performance. Redundancy in the structure will ensure that if an element in the lateral force resisting system fails for any reason, there is another element present that can provide lateral force resistance. Webfundamental period of vibration (T); and the building’s framing system and seismic force-resisting system (R Value). ASCE/SEI 7-05 defines six seismic design categories (SDCs), A through F. SDC A and SDC B are for low seismic risk; SDC C is for moderate seismic risk; and SDCs D, E, and F are for high seismic risk.
